
Xiao Qiang
Xiao Qiang is a research scientist at the University of California, Berkeley, specializing in internet freedom and digital rights. His work focuses on the implications of internet governance and censorship, particularly in authoritarian regimes. Xiao has been vocal about the dangers posed by China's centralized internet ID system, warning that it represents a shift towards digital totalitarianism, enabling the government to monitor and suppress dissenting voices more effectively.
